commit b98e762e3d71e893b221f871825dc64694cfb258 upstream.

When setting up a device, we can krealloc the config-&gt;socks array to add
new sockets to the configuration.  However if we happen to get a IO
request in at this point even though we aren't setup we could hit a UAF,
as we deref config-&gt;socks without any locking, assuming that the
configuration was setup already and that -&gt;socks is safe to access it as
we have a reference on the configuration.

But there's nothing really preventing IO from occurring at this point of
the device setup, we don't want to incur the overhead of a lock to
access -&gt;socks when it will never change while the device is running.
To fix this UAF scenario simply freeze the queue if we are adding
sockets.  This will protect us from this particular case without adding
any additional overhead for the normal running case.

[ Upstream commit 579dd91ab3a5446b148e7f179b6596b270dace46 ]

When adding first socket to nbd, if nsock's allocation failed, the data
structure member "config-&gt;socks" was reallocated, but the data structure
member "config-&gt;num_connections" was not updated. A memory leak will occur
then because the function "nbd_config_put" will free "config-&gt;socks" only
when "config-&gt;num_connections" is not zero.

[ Upstream commit 5c0dd228b5fc30a3b732c7ae2657e0161ec7ed80 ]

When kzalloc fail, may cause trying to destroy the
workqueue from inside the workqueue.

If num_connections is m (2 &lt; m), and NO.1 ~ NO.n
(1 &lt; n &lt; m) kzalloc are successful. The NO.(n + 1)
failed. Then, nbd_start_device will return ENOMEM
to nbd_start_device_ioctl, and nbd_start_device_ioctl
will return immediately without running flush_workqueue.
However, we still have n recv threads. If nbd_release
run first, recv threads may have to drop the last
config_refs and try to destroy the workqueue from
inside the workqueue.

To fix it, add a flush_workqueue in nbd_start_device.

commit 1c05839aa973cfae8c3db964a21f9c0eef8fcc21 upstream.

This fixes a regression added with:

commit e9e006f5fcf2bab59149cb38a48a4817c1b538b4
Author: Mike Christie &lt;mchristi@redhat.com&gt;
Date:   Sun Aug 4 14:10:06 2019 -0500

    nbd: fix max number of supported devs

where we can deadlock during device shutdown. The problem occurs if
the recv_work's nbd_config_put occurs after nbd_start_device_ioctl has
returned and the userspace app has droppped its reference via closing
the device and running nbd_release. The recv_work nbd_config_put call
would then drop the refcount to zero and try to destroy the config which
would try to do destroy_workqueue from the recv work.

This patch just has nbd_start_device_ioctl do a flush_workqueue when it
wakes so we know after the ioctl returns running works have exited. This
also fixes a possible race where we could try to reuse the device while
old recv_works are still running.

[ Upstream commit 7ce23e8e0a9cd38338fc8316ac5772666b565ca9 ]

We hit the following warning in production

print_req_error: I/O error, dev nbd0, sector 7213934408 flags 80700
------------[ cut here ]------------
refcount_t: underflow; use-after-free.
WARNING: CPU: 25 PID: 32407 at lib/refcount.c:190 refcount_sub_and_test_checked+0x53/0x60
Workqueue: knbd-recv recv_work [nbd]
RIP: 0010:refcount_sub_and_test_checked+0x53/0x60
Call Trace:
 blk_mq_free_request+0xb7/0xf0
 blk_mq_complete_request+0x62/0xf0
 recv_work+0x29/0xa1 [nbd]
 process_one_work+0x1f5/0x3f0
 worker_thread+0x2d/0x3d0
 ? rescuer_thread+0x340/0x340
 kthread+0x111/0x130
 ? kthread_create_on_node+0x60/0x60
 ret_from_fork+0x1f/0x30
---[ end trace b079c3c67f98bb7c ]---

This was preceded by us timing out everything and shutting down the
sockets for the device.  The problem is we had a request in the queue at
the same time, so we completed the request twice.  This can actually
happen in a lot of cases, we fail to get a ref on our config, we only
have one connection and just error out the command, etc.

Fix this by checking cmd-&gt;status in nbd_read_stat.  We only change this
under the cmd-&gt;lock, so we are safe to check this here and see if we've
already error'ed this command out, which would indicate that we've
completed it as well.
